What is Domino QiuQiu?
Domino QiuQiu, also known as Domino 99, is a tile-based game that uses a set of 28 domino cards. Each card is divided into two sides, with each side containing a number of dots ranging from 0 to 6. The games main objective is to create the best possible combination of tiles that totals a value closest to 9 or 99 depending on the variation being played.
Players are usually dealt four domino tiles, which they must divide into two pairs to form two separate hands. The value of each pair is calculated based on the sum of dots, and only the last digit of the total is considered. For example, a total of 15 becomes 5.
The simplicity of the rules makes it easy to learn, but mastering the game requires strong analytical thinking and reading opponents behavior.
Basic Rules of Domino QiuQiu
The gameplay of Domino QiuQiu follows a structured set of rules:
Number of Players Typically played by 2 to 6 players in a round.
Distribution of Tiles Each player receives four domino tiles randomly shuffled from the set of 28 tiles.
Forming Two Hands Players must divide their four tiles into two pairs, forming a front hand and a back hand.
Scoring System The value of each hand is calculated by adding the dots and taking only the last digit. The highest possible value is 9 (called QiuQiu).
Winning Condition The player with the strongest combination of both hands wins the round.
Special Combinations Some versions of the game include rare combinations such as Double QiuQiu or Four Doubles, which can instantly win the round.
Popular Variations of Domino QiuQiu
Over time, several variations of the game have evolved, especially in online platforms:
1. Classic QiuQiu
The traditional version where players aim for the highest two-hand combination without extra bonuses.
2. QiuQiu 99
A variant where the target value is 99, requiring advanced calculations and stronger strategic planning.
3. Jackpot QiuQiu
Includes bonus rewards for rare tile combinations, making the game more competitive and reward-driven.
4. Fast QiuQiu
A speed-based version where players must make quick decisions within limited time.
Each variation adds a unique layer of excitement and changes the way players approach the game.
Strategy and Skills in Domino QiuQiu
Although Domino QiuQiu relies partly on luck, skilled players use several strategies to improve their winning chances:
1. Smart Tile Arrangement
One of the most important skills is dividing the four tiles effectively. Players must balance both hands instead of making one strong and one weak hand.
2. Probability Calculation
Experienced players try to estimate possible outcomes based on visible patterns and previous rounds.
3. Opponent Observation
Reading opponents behavior and betting patterns can provide clues about their hand strength.
4. Risk Management
Knowing when to play aggressively or conservatively is crucial, especially in competitive matches.
5. Practice and Experience
Like many traditional games, experience plays a big role in improving decision-making speed and accuracy.
